Job Description
- The Senior Consultant will take on a variety of roles that focus primarily on the following core areas: business development, client/project leadership, offering development, and operational leadership roles.
- He/she will engage with the whole healthcare ecosystem in Nigeria (Pharmaceuticals and medical devices local affiliates, healthcare providers, public health organizations, foundations, Governments, Development funds, NGOs…) to drive IQVIA Management Consulting in areas such as go-to-market models, market assessments, strategic market reviews, forecasts, pricing studies, market access strategies, due diligence, multi-channel engagement strategy, etc.
- He/she supports and advises companies and organizations in the health sector in their strategic thinking, in identifying new growth levers, setting up new services and redefining their organization in a more agile and competitive manner.
- Responsible for the implementation of projects from business development to delivery, the Senior Consultant will drive the implementation of the solution imagined by addressing the customer’s question with the support of a team of consultants.
